Abstract

Two different and complementary schemes for classifying SU(2) gauge fields have recently been suggested. These are Wang and Yang's classification using the rank of a matrix and Carmeli's classification using the eigenspinor-eigenvalue equation. In this paper we interrelate the two classification schemes.
